Language Skills in KG Readiness Checklist

Language development is a key part of any KG checklist.

At this stage, children are expected to:

  • Recognise uppercase letters
  • Identify most lowercase letters
  • Write their first name
  • Understand basic phonics sounds
  • Speak in simple sentences

Building language skills is crucial for effective communication and understanding directions in class, which is an important aspect of the KG readiness checklist.

Some excellent methods to develop language skills via a checklist include reading stories, communicating, and asking easy questions.

Math Skills in KG Readiness Checklist

Mathematics is another important part of the KG readiness checklist.

Children should be able to:

  • Count objects up to 20
  • Recognise numbers
  • Understand concepts like big/small and more/less
  • Identify basic shapes

These concepts, contained in the KG checklist, assist children in developing basic problem-solving abilities.

Counting or sorting toys is an example of a simple tasks that make learning mathematics easy and enjoyable.

Motor Skills in KG Readiness Checklist

Motor skills are often overlooked, but are essential in a KG checklist.

Children should be able to:

  • Hold a pencil properly
  • Colour within boundaries
  • Trace simple lines and shapes
  • Use scissors safely

Fine motor skills in this checklist help children perform writing tasks comfortably.

Activities like drawing, colouring, and clay play can improve these skills effectively.

Social Skills in KG Readiness Checklist

Social and emotional development is a crucial part of the KG checklist.

Children should:

  • Play and share with others
  • Follow simple instructions
  • Express their needs
  • Adjust without parents for some time

These skills help children settle into school easily.

Encouraging playtime with other children helps build confidence and social understanding.

Self-Care Skills in KG Readiness Checklist

Self-care is an important part of the KG checklist that parents often ignore.

Children should be able to:

  • Use the toilet independently
  • Wash your hands properly
  • Eat without help
  • Manage basic belongings

These habits in the checklist help children become independent and confident in school.

Practising daily routines at home can make a big difference.

How to Prepare Your Child Using the KG Readiness Checklist

Using a KG checklist, parents can prepare their child step by step.

Focus on:

  • Daily reading and writing practice
  • Simple counting activities
  • Creative play, like drawing and crafts
  • Building daily routines

A KG checklist enables you to develop a well-balanced learning atmosphere without causing stress.
